Nasa is giving the public a chance to name there latest space telescope. The Gamma-ray Large Area Space Telescope (GLAST). The deadline for submissions is March 31, 2008. So hurry up and pop over to the Nasa website to submit your choice. Here is a link to the submissions page. Click Here.

Trend Micro,.. House Call,..Free anti virus application.

 

Here is a good anti virus software you can run on your PC for free.

After visiting my pc security centre. I ended up looking at various anti virus software options. I visited the home page of one of them and found a free anti virus scan. "Trend Micro House call". It will check if your pc is compatible as you go through the steps to scan your pc. The software is compatible with windows defender but don’t run the two software’s together. The scan will take quite a long time. You may then be prompted to take a full scan . This is also free and part of House Call. "Click Here" or the logo below to visit Trend Micro and try House call.

 

Quote:-

Trend Micro™ HouseCall is an application for checking whether your computer has been infected by viruses, spyware, or other malware. HouseCall performs additional security checks to identify and fix vulnerabilities to prevent reinfection.

 

 

Deleting invited friend's a little quicker.

 
Here is a way of deleting invited friends from your friends list. If you have one or two its ok deleting them but if you have lots then it can take a long time. This way can save a lot of time when you get used to it.
When you edit your friends module you will have a view of all on the left hand sidebar, click on "invited"

 

You will then have a view of just your invited friends.

"Right" Click on the pencil icon.

In the falldown click on open in new window

This will open another window to edit the friend.

 

Click on "Delete from friends list"

 

 

You can now delete the friend.

you will have a view of all friends again in the new window.

 

 

 

Close this window and you are back on the first window "Invited"

 

 

Choose the next invited friend, "Right" click on the icon then open in new window, then Delete, then close the window. then choose the next one and so on. The view of invited friends will not change untill you refresh the page. (right click and then refresh) or click on the refresh button

Now the friends you deleted will be gone from the page. you will still be on the invited page so just carry on deleting them.

It's a little quicker because you can delete the friend in the second window and then close it before it reloads. if you remove 20 invited friends in this way you can more or less save the time of 20 pages loading.

 

 

Using Spaces, Deleting Comments, re-editing and deleting old blogs

 
There are several ways to delete a comment on live spaces. When you first notice a comment you will probabley be on your spaces home page. Thats where you get a quick view of your friends activities, your invite's and a view of your latest comments ect.
 
 
 
 
 
There several places comments can be left on your space. Depending on your personal space settings. If they are left in your :-
 
 
 photo album,
 You can click on the comment "on spaces home page" and you will go to the album, you will see the comment and a small cross next to it click on the cross to delete the comment.
 
 
 
 
Guestbook,
 click on the comment, "spaces home page"  You will go to your guestbook, click on the "edit" link at the top your guestbook you can then scroll down, and tick the box next to the comment you want to delete.
 
 
You can then scroll up to the "delete selected items" to delete them.
 
 When you are on your space, you can always delete comments when "editing" your guestbook or photo album.
 
 
 
Blogs.
 
Also re-editing and deleting your old blog entries.
 Click on the comment "on spaces home page"
 
 
and you will go to the blog entry.
 
 
At the top of the page click on the "edit" link you will now go to your blog edit tool. From here you can now edit your old entry or delete a comment by scrolling down to them and clicking on the cross next to the comment.
 
 
 
 You can then publish your blog entry again. it will go back to your archives and not re-publish as a new blog.
 
 
 
 
To Delete Multiple comments in different blogs,
 
Click on summery on top of your blog module "on your space"
 
 
 
 
You will go to your blog summery page from here you have quick access to all your old blog's to re-edit them or delete them..
 
 
 
 
 If you click on a blog title you will go to the blog edit tool. If you click on comments under the blog title a small window will drop with the comments in there.
 
 
 Tick the box next to the comment you want to delete. you can carry on selecting comments to delete from other blog.s in this way.
You can now click on delete selected items on top of the page and the comments and blogs you selected will be deleted.

Permalinks. a quick way of copying permalinks

 
Here is a quick way of getting a permalink. When you have made some blog's and you want to link them into your list modules. Scroll down your space to the blog you want to link to and then "Right" Click over the permalink at the bottom of the blog entry.
 
 
 
 
 
"In the small window that opens, click on "Properties"
 
 
Now another window will open and you will see the permalink.
 
The address (URL) is the permalink
 
 
 
 
 
 You can now copy the url,  and scroll back to your list, click on edit list and you are ready to edit the list.
It saves clicking on the permalink and waiting for the page to reload to get the permalink.
Its a quick way of getting a lot of permalinks for a list, if you right click to access the permalink you can save them all quickly in a wordpad and then paste them into your list.
